Seasonal Lawn Care Tips from the Experts at Platinum Lawn & Landscape

Maintaining a lush and vibrant lawn requires attention to detail and understanding the unique needs of your lawn throughout the year. As winter approaches, it's essential to prepare your lawn for the cold weather. Start by raking leaves and clearing debris to allow your grass to breathe and receive sunlight. Aeration is crucial in fall, as it helps to alleviate soil compaction and improve root growth before winter dormancy sets in. Applying a winter fertilizer will fortify your grass, providing essential nutrients that support root strength during the colder months.

Spring is a time of renewal, and your lawn is no exception. Begin by performing a gentle raking to remove any dead grass and thatch build-up. Mowing your lawn a bit shorter at the start of spring can help prevent thatch formation and ensure even growth. Spring is also the ideal time for reseeding any bare patches and applying a pre-emergent herbicide to control weeds. Consider adding a balanced fertilizer to kick-start growth as well.

As temperatures rise, so does the demand for water. Summer lawn care focuses on irrigation and routine maintenance. Water your lawn deeply, preferably early in the morning, to ensure moisture reaches the roots without evaporating in the midday heat. Regularly mow your lawn, but avoid cutting the grass too short, as longer blades shade the soil and help retain moisture. Be mindful of pest infestations during summer; consider consulting with a professional service like Platinum Lawn & Landscape for effective pest control solutions.

Transitioning to autumn, focus on preparing your lawn for the coming winter. Autumn is a critical time for fertilization. A slow-release fertilizer high in potassium will support root growth and enhance stress resistance. Continue mowing, though you can gradually lower the blade height as growth slows. It's also beneficial to overseed in the fall, as cooler temperatures and increased rainfall create optimal conditions for seed germination.

Throughout each season, it's crucial to monitor your lawn's health and adjust care practices as needed. Soil testing, for instance, can offer insights into nutrient deficiencies that can be addressed with tailored treatments. Additionally, maintaining your lawn care equipment ensures efficiency and the effectiveness of your efforts.
